Guide on How to Manage Your Financial Advisor Like a Professional Sports Team Coach
In the world of professional sports, talent and skill are not the only keys to success. Financial literacy and smart management of resources are equally important for athletes to reach their full potential and secure a prosperous future. Recognising this need, NFL athletes Sheldon Day, Richard Sherman, and sports scientist Tom Zheng have formed The Players Company, a collective and network aimed at empowering athletes to reach their financial potential.
The Players Company, consisting of over 2,000 professional athletes and entrepreneurs across multiple major leagues including the NFL, NBA, and MLB, offers a comprehensive, athlete-focused ecosystem that supports financial growth, education, business ventures, and long-term wealth sustainability during and after athletic careers.

The Importance of Trust and High Standards
In building his team of representatives, Sheldon Day assumes the coaching role, advising that pro athletes can't fully trust the people who have historically given them financial guidance. As such, it's crucial to evaluate advisors consistently, holding them to high standards and replacing them if they fail to meet your expectations.
As the CEO of your financial enterprise, you define the high standards for your trusted advisors. This includes asking about their compensation, conflicts of interest, communication preferences, definition of success, standards for privacy, error handling, and termination process. Advisors should have best practices and standard operating procedures, but you define what good looks like. You create the metrics for your personal finances.
Sheldon Day, a former NFL player, experienced financial distress post-sport, as 78% of professional athletes do. However, his experiences have led him to form The Players Company and help others avoid similar pitfalls. Sheldon Day learned that six figures quickly becomes five after taxes, highlighting the importance of careful financial management.
